> I think aerobraking is the only way it could be done. But yes, I
> could
> conceive of a system where an electromagnetic launcher on the far
> side of
> the moon propels a small vehicle on an S-curve which contacted the
> Earth's
> outer atmosphere. Aerobraking could then be used to reduce the
> apogee to
> the desired altitude, and then at apogee a very modest thruster
> firing could
> be used to circularize the orbit.

> Is there an initial velocity and direction from the lunar surface
> that will ultimately lead to capture in LEO? Gut feeling says no,
> but I'm not too sure. If an object is falling toward earth and
> doesn't lose energy somehow, it's just going to whip around real
> fast
> (too fast) and go right back. (Assuming it doesn't impact.) But, I
> don't how the lunar pull figures in. Can anyone show me that such
> a
> trajectory doesn't exist?
>
> Can it be done with aerobraking?
